Output 21f751cc7ca1c054c3efe31d528a7d0d4ee250e2cb26c78ce7b34ba7aeae57e5:5

value
103333
script pubkey
OP_0 OP_PUSHBYTES_20 1b6e56d491b67ad7b428a80de9d5eefc267a2939
address
tb1qrdh9d4y3kead0dpg4qx7n40wlsn852fev0vayv
transaction
21f751cc7ca1c054c3efe31d528a7d0d4ee250e2cb26c78ce7b34ba7aeae57e5